【发布时间】:2014-08-29 21:34:18
【问题描述】:
在 IntelliJ 中,我有一个项目 A,我将项目导出为 A.jar。 对于另一个项目 B,我使用项目设置/库中的 jar 文件。
它工作正常,但是,当我关闭项目 B 并重新加载项目 B 时,找不到 A.jar 文件中的类。
这有什么问题?这是一个错误,还是我使用错误的方法来使用其他项目的导出 jar 文件?
【问题讨论】:
标签: java scala jar intellij-idea
在 IntelliJ 中,我有一个项目 A,我将项目导出为 A.jar。 对于另一个项目 B,我使用项目设置/库中的 jar 文件。
它工作正常,但是,当我关闭项目 B 并重新加载项目 B 时,找不到 A.jar 文件中的类。
这有什么问题?这是一个错误,还是我使用错误的方法来使用其他项目的导出 jar 文件?
【问题讨论】:
标签: java scala jar intellij-idea
不是导入jar,而是导入一个包含类文件的目录。
与 src 目录并排创建一个 lib 目录。然后,复制或符号链接要导入的 jar 文件。从 lib 目录导入这个 jar 文件。
这种方法效果更好,因为它适用于 sbt。
【讨论】: